Role in the workflow

How AFP2web SDK shows up in metadata

Every PDF carries a Creator (the application that produced the original document) and a Producer (the engine that wrote the PDF). The same tool can appear in either slot, with very different modification profiles.

How to read this

The Creator slot typically reflects where a document started life. The Producer slot reflects whatever wrote the bytes — and is the field that gets overwritten when a PDF is opened, edited, and saved by a downstream tool.

A higher modification rate as Producer than as Creator usually means the tool is acting as a re-saver on documents that originated elsewhere. A higher rate as Creator points to fragile workflows around the original authoring app.
